In fact, the Dark Web is a small subset of a much larger Deep Web — a part of the internet containing all the pages hidden from search engines for privacy and security reasons. Meanwhile, the visible part of the internet all users can access is known as the Surface Web, and it hosts an estimated 19 terabytes of data. The dark web, a subset of the deep web, is where anonymity and secrecy intensify. It is intentionally obscured from search engines and requires special software like Tor (The Onion Router) to access it. Sites on the dark web typically use .onion domain names, which add a layer of anonymity for both users and administrators.

Brian’s Club has been around since 2014 and remains one of the most well-known credit card shops on the dark web. It sells stolen card data — dumps, CVVs, even wholesale batches — and lets users bid on fresh leaks. Despite multiple takedown efforts by law enforcement and security researchers, Brian’s Club has resurfaced repeatedly and continues to add new stolen credit card data. Archive.today collects snapshots of websites and archives them for later viewing. If this sounds similar to The Wayback Machine, the concept is indeed the same. However, The Wayback Machine allows website owners to block their sites from being archived, while archive.today does not. Facebook joined the dark web way back in 2014, and it remains a viable way to access the website in China and other countries that block it. Facebook’s dark web portal also provides end-to-end encryption, which Facebook Messenger only enabled in December 2023.

People have been organizing illicit trades via the internet since the 1970s. Those early examples though were through closed networks and the actual exchanges of money and goods generally had to take place in person. With the advent of crypto-currencies, it became not only possible to complete trades online without leaving a money trail, but easy.
Most e-commerce providers offer some kind of escrow service that keeps customer funds on hold until the product has been delivered. Every communication is encrypted, so even the simplest transaction requires a PGP key. The dark web has flourished thanks to bitcoin, the crypto-currency that enables two parties to conduct a trusted transaction without knowing each other’s identity. “Bitcoin has been a major factor in the growth of the dark web, and the dark web has been a big factor in the growth of bitcoin,” says Tiquet.
